Rolco International has developed a new accumulator design to reliably
accommodate rows of wrapped or unwrapped bars or cookies. This capability allows manufacturers of bars and cookies to decrease waste and increase profitability with less manpower required. Rows that
require accumulation are loaded onto a stainless steel product carrier by a servo driven noser conveyor that is synchronized with the servo drive which moves the product carrier. The product carrier design is
unique in that the floor pivots down after the rows of bars or cookies have been loaded onto it. This design ensures that the rows do not become dislodged while being transported between the infeed station
and the discharge station. At the discharge point, the product carrier is traveling horizontally, the floor of the product carrier is actuated up and
the rows of bars or cookies are swept off the product carrier by a stationary wiper bar. The rows of bars or cookies are transported onto the infeed conveyor of the last
wrapper and proceed to be wrapped. The Rolco accumulator can be positioned between wrappers or at the end of the production line. Because of its vertical design, very little floor space is required to
provide customers with substantial storage capacity and all production is accumulated first-in, first-out, which maintains the sequence of manufacture.
